Functional Fabric Fair x Future Fabrics Expo
Functional Fabric Fair (FFF) has announced a major new partnership with the Future Fabrics Expo (FFE), uniting two key global players in textile sustainability and innovation. This collaboration aims to push the industry forward with next-generation materials and a stronger focus on sophisticated sustainable practices.
A key feature of the event will be the FFE-curated Innovation Hub, positioned near the main exhibition area. This space will showcase a carefully selected range of pioneering sustainable materials and concepts. FFE will also contribute expert insights to the fair’s educational talk series, focusing on responsible and future-forward material innovation.
Looking ahead, FFE will also curate sustainability features at upcoming Functional Fabric Fair events in Portland, and at PERFORMANCE DAYS trade shows in Munich and Shanghai.
“We’re thrilled to offer a new platform to showcase the visionary work of the Future Fabrics Expo,” said Steve McCullough, Vice President of Functional Fabric Fair. “Together, we’re building more meaningful and solution-driven events that support change throughout the supply chain.”
FFE founder and CEO Nina Marenzi added, “This partnership underlines our shared dedication to accelerating the shift toward nature-positive and decarbonized supply chains.”
